actionbrowser.com
VBA - Formel kopieren - variabler bereich Helfe beim Thema VBA - Formel kopieren - variabler bereich in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o, ich will per Makro eine Formel in eine Spalte einfügen. Diese Fomel soll dann per Autofill kopiert werden. Range("F2") Dieses Thema im Forum " Microsoft Excel Hilfe " wurde erstellt von Bernhard1979, 11. November 2016. Hallo, rmulaR1C1 = _ "=IF(AND(RC[-2]<>""EP"", RC[-2]<>"""", RC[-3]<>""Rose"", RC[-3]<>""Tulpe"", RC[-3]<>""Lilie"", RC[-3]<>""Gummibaum"", RC[-3]<>""Müller""), RC[3], """")" toFill Destination:=Range("F2:F151") Range("F2:F151") Jedoch wird mir im Makro recorder ein fester Bereich aufgezeichnet. Excel VBA: Sverweis Formel - Makro einfügen! (Computer, Programmieren, Programmierung). Den Bereich zu verlängern bis 65. 500 bringt leider nichts, da sonst x leere Seiten angezeigt werden, die ich dann wiederum manuell löschen müsste. Kennt jemand einen Trick? Regnerische Grüße Bernhard Hallo in meinem Test habe ich zuerst die letzte beschriebene Zeile in Spalte A ermittelt und dann den Code so abgeändert (ohne das überflüssige select) Sub test() Dim lngLetzte As Long lngLetzte = Cells(, 1)(xlUp) Range("F2").
FormulaArray = s Betrifft: dieses Ding Mensch sitzt immer 40cm vor dem TFT.. Geschrieben am: 22. 2013 19:41:19 danke Luschi, manchmal könnt ich heulen vor Blindheit... Gruß aus Bremen Excel-Beispiele zum Thema "Formel per VBA einfügen" Anzeigen von Werten und Formeln Zeile einfügen und Formeln und Werte übernehmen Formeln mit Zelladressen speichern Zeilenumbruch in Formel erzwingen Aktueller Arbeitsblattname in Formel Variable in Formel einbauen Ein Zeichen in einer Formel suchen Variable in Excel-Formel einbauen.
FormulaR1C1 = "=TEXT(RC[-1], ""mm/dd/yyyy"")" Ein einfaches Anführungszeichen (") bedeutet für VBA das Ende einer Textzeichenfolge. Ein doppeltes Anführungszeichen ("") hingegen wird wie ein Anführungszeichen innerhalb der Textzeichenfolge behandelt. In ähnlicher Weise können Sie 3 Anführungszeichen (""") verwenden, um eine Zeichenfolge mit einem Anführungszeichen (") zu umgeben MsgBox """Verwenden Sie 3, um eine Zeichenfolge mit Anführungszeichen zu umgeben""" ' Dadurch wird <"Verwenden Sie 3, um eine Zeichenfolge mit Anführungszeichen zu umgeben"> Direktfenster ausgegeben Zellenformel einer String-Variablen zuweisen Wir können die Formel in einer bestimmten Zelle oder einem Bereich lesen und sie einer String-Variablen zuweisen: 'Zellenformel einer Variablen zuweisen Dim strFormel as String strFormel = Range("B1").
Damit auch später noch ersichtlich ist, wie sich der Gesamt-Wareneingang zusammensetzt, wird nicht einfach die WE-Menge zum bereits vorhandenen WE dazu addiert und das Ergebnis als Summe in die entsprechende Zelle eingetragen. Sondern alle WEs werden als Additions-Formel eingetragen. In der Zelle sieht man dann jeden einzelnen WE mit der Einzelmenge. Beispiel: "= 50 + 20 + 30" Angezeigt wird natürlich das Ergebnis (hier 100). Aber in der Bearbeitungszeile sieht man die Formel und damit sowohl die Anzahl der WEs und wieviel bei jedem WE geliefert wurde. Excel vba formel kopieren und einfügen. Weil eine Kontrolle der WE-Historie nur gelegentlich und in Ausnahmefällen nötig ist, ist diese besonders "Platz sparende" Methode gut geeignet.
FormulaR1C1 = "=R5C[3]" 'Referenz D5 (Relative Zeile, Absolute Spalte) aus Zelle A1 '=$D5 Range("a1"). FormulaR1C1 = "=R[4]C4" Beachten Sie, dass die Zellenreferenzierung im Stil von R1C1 es Ihnen ermöglicht, absolute oder relative Referenzen festzulegen. Absolute Referenzen In der Standard-A1-Darstellung sieht ein absoluter Bezug folgendermaßen aus: "=$C$2". In der R1C1-Darstellung sieht er folgendermaßen aus: "=R2C3". Excel 97/2000/XP: Zellbezug per VBA-Makro eingeben - PC-WELT. Um einen absoluten Zellenverweis in R1C1-Schreibweise zu erstellen, geben Sie ein: R + Zeilennummer C + Spaltennummer Beispiel: R2C3 würde die Zelle $C$2 darstellen (C ist die 3. Spalte). Relative Bezüge Relative Zellenbezüge sind Zellenbezüge, die sich "bewegen", wenn die Formel verschoben wird. In der Standard-Darstellung A1 sehen sie folgendermaßen aus: "=C2". In der R1C1-Darstellung verwenden Sie die Klammern [], um den Zellenbezug von der aktuellen Zelle zu versetzen. Beispiel: Die Eingabe der Formel "=R[1]C[1]" in Zelle B3 würde sich auf Zelle D4 beziehen (die Zelle, die sich eine Zeile unter und eine Spalte rechts von der Formelzelle befindet).